WebAll About Calories WebHow does Fitbit calculate calories burned? Fitbit estimates calories burned based on your basal metabolic rate (BMR)—the number of calories you’d burn if you were inactive all day—and your activity level. To do this, Fitbit tracks your biometrics, such as heart rate and steps, while you’re active and estimates how much energy you’ve used.
